Output 8d3d80d0934397e72de5a18dbc0ad6a15e8dc5774635cd9e7510881de2e1ef2f:1

value
18474323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b428d731c7a73a9644600dfc1947d43c79c14511 OP_EQUAL
address
3J7cUjBZxvGRCwFBz3q23zAsnhFfZrDSSU
transaction
8d3d80d0934397e72de5a18dbc0ad6a15e8dc5774635cd9e7510881de2e1ef2f
confirmations
53728
spent
true